  • What is SNAP?

    SNAP helps low-income individuals and families buy groceries using a Lone Star Card (like a debit card) at participating stores. It’s designed to improve access to healthy, nutritious food.

  • What is CHIP?

    CHIP provides low-cost health coverage for children in families who earn too much to qualify for Medicaid but still can’t afford private insurance. It covers doctor visits, prescriptions, dental care, and more.

  • What is Section 8?

    Section 8 offers rental assistance to low-income individuals and families by covering a portion of their rent directly to landlords. Participants find their own housing, and the program ensures it meets health and safety standards.
